Analysis

The most recent figure for net primary income (net income from abroad) (current lcu), annual in Cameroon is 20.08 % change on previous year, measured in 2025.

That represents a change of up 242.8% on the previous year and down 14.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, net primary income (net income from abroad) (current lcu), annual in Cameroon peaked at 74.89 % change on previous year in 1988 and was at its lowest, -438.86 % change on previous year, in 1989.

That places Cameroon 48th out of 206 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

The year-on-year percentage change in Net primary income (Net income from abroad) (current LCU).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.

Computed from

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
